Tata Steel to Deploy Women Employees Across All Three Shifts at Jamshedpur Plant

Tata Steel is taking its commitment to gender diversity to the next level. On Wednesday, the steel major announced that it will deploy female employees across all three shifts at its Jamshedpur plant. As part of its initiative, ‘Udaan: Wings of Change’, the company aims to have approximately 543 women from 21 departments working across the three shifts by February 1 next year, according to a PTI report.

The move underscores Tata Steel’s dedication to fostering gender diversity, equity, and inclusion (DEI) throughout its workforce, aligning with the company’s broader organizational goals, the statement added. This announcement comes in the wake of recent regulatory approvals from the government, paving the way for a more inclusive workplace policy.

Atrayee Sanyal, Chief People Officer of Tata Steel, said: “By enabling female employees to participate in three-shift operations, we are not only expanding opportunities but also strengthening our organisational fabric through diverse perspectives and capabilities. We have meticulously planned a comprehensive support system to ensure their safety, security, well-being and professional growth.”

The company stated that its support system will encompass infrastructure, transportation, health, and security measures to ensure the safety of women employees across all shifts. The phased deployment is set to be completed by early 2026, positioning Tata Steel as one of the country’s leading manufacturers to integrate women into continuous, round-the-clock industrial operations.
